Algebra 2 Unit - 1
All real numbers, Terms and definitions
| Question | Answer |
|---|---|
| What is a variable? | A letter or symbol that represents an unknown quantity. Change |
| Operations | +,-,/,x^2,sin,cos, |
| Numerical Expression | An expression containing numbers and operations. (no equal sign) Evaluate |
| Algebraic Expression | An expression containing numbers, operations, and variables. (no equal sign) Simplify |
| Equation | A mathematical sentence stating that two expressions are equivalent. (3x + 2 =15) |
| Solution of an Equation in one variable | The value of the variable that makes the statement (equation, etc) true. x=6 |
| Commutative Property of Addition | a+b = b+a, same result no matter the order |
| Commutative Property of Multiplication | ab = ba, same result no matter the order |
| Associative Property of Addition | (a+b) + c = a + (b+c) when 3 or more numbers with parenthesis are present, how they're grouped with the parenthesis doesn't matter. |
| Associative Property of Multiplication | (ab)c = a(bc) when 3 or more numbers with parenthesis are present, how they're grouped with the parenthesis doesn't matter. |
| Identity Property of Addition | a+0=a, 0+a=a adding zero to any number results in the same number |
| Identity Property of Multiplication | a(1) = a, 1(a) = a multiplying one by any number results in the same number |
| Inverse Property of Addition | a+(-a) = 0 adding an opposite value to cancel out the value. |
| Inverse Property of Multiplication | a(1/a) = 1, ("a" doesn't equal zero) multiplying an opposite value to cancel out the value |
| Distributive Property | a(b+c) = ab+ac |
| Definition of Subtraction | adding the opposite (additive inverse) a-b = a + (-b) |
| Definition of Division | multiplying by the reciprocal (multiplicative inverse) a/b=a(1/b). ("b" doesn't equal zero.) |
